Mumbai, July 24: Petrol and diesel prices today, July 24, remained largely unchanged across major Indian cities. Petrol price in Delhi stood at 102.12 per litre, while Mumbai retailed petrol at 111.21 per litre. Diesel prices were also steady in the two cities at 95.20 and 97.83 per litre, respectively. Bengaluru and Bhubaneswar declined, while Thiruvananthapuram posted the sharpest increase. 

Oil prices rose above the $100-a-barrel mark as escalating war in the Middle East heightened concerns over disruptions to crude supplies. 

The prospect of prolonged disruptions has increased fears of a tighter global oil market. 

The jump in crude prices comes at a time when the markets are already grappling with concerns over inflation and the future path of monetary policy.  

The rise in oil prices also weighed on global risk sentiment, contributing to fall in equities. Investors have become increasingly concerned that a prolonged period of elevated crude prices could hurt economic growth. 

For India, which gets a large share of its crude oil through imports, a sustained rise in international oil prices could have significant implications. Higher crude costs can widen the trade deficit and pressure the rupee. 

Higher fuel and transportation costs can also impact prices across sectors.

Petrol Prices 

Petrol prices remained largely stable across major Indian cities, with Delhi selling petrol at 102.12 a litre. Mumbai also held steady at 111.21 a litre, while Kolkata recorded a marginal increase of 0.01 to 113.51. Chennai’s petrol price was unchanged at 107.76 a litre. 

Petrol was priced at 102.97 a litre in Gurgaon and 102.12 in Noida. Bangalore saw a decline of 1.24, while Bhubaneswar recorded a drop. 

Prices in Hyderabad and Chandigarh remained unchanged at 115.73 and 101.51 a litre, respectively. Jaipur saw petrol prices rise 0.81 to 113.50, while Lucknow remained unchanged at 101.89. Patna recorded a decline of 0.76 to 113.37 a litre. 

Thiruvananthapuram saw the sharpest increase, with prices rising 1.45. Overall, fuel prices showed mixed movements. Fuel prices are revised daily based on factors including local taxes. 

Diesel Prices 

Diesel prices remained unchanged in most major Indian cities, with New Delhi steady at 95.20 a litre. Mumbai also saw no change, with diesel priced at 97.83 a litre, while Kolkata and Chennai remained unchanged at 99.82 and 99.55 a litre, respectively. 

Diesel was priced at 95.64 a litre in Gurgaon and 95.56 in Noida. Bangalore recorded a decline of 1.17 while Bhubaneswar saw prices fall. 

Diesel prices in Chandigarh and Hyderabad remained unchanged at 89.47 and 103.82 a litre, respectively. Jaipur recorded an increase of 0.72 to 98.50, while Lucknow’s price was unchanged at 95.36. In Patna, diesel became cheaper by 0.74, with the price falling to 99.36 a litre. 

Thiruvananthapuram recorded the sharpest increase. Overall, diesel prices showed mixed movements although rates remained unchanged in several key markets.
